One of the key components of a cognitive framework is a deep understanding of the organization’s current state. This involves conducting a thorough assessment of the organization’s existing processes, systems, and culture. By understanding where the organization stands today, leaders can identify areas for improvement and develop a clear vision for the future.

Once the current state has been assessed, the next step is to define the desired future state. This involves setting clear goals and objectives for the digital transformation initiative. These goals should be specific, measurable, achievable, relevant, and time-bound (SMART). By setting SMART goals, organizations can ensure that their digital transformation efforts are focused and aligned with their overall business strategy.

With the desired future state in mind, the next step is to develop a roadmap for achieving it. This involves identifying the key initiatives and projects that will drive the digital transformation process. It also involves defining the roles and responsibilities of key stakeholders and establishing a governance structure to oversee the implementation.
